Susan at Blossom Tree Ceremonies, Celebrants Scotland Marriage Officer TWIA Scotlands celebrant of the year 2025πŸŽ‰ My name is Susan Miller, I was born and brought up in East Kilbride where I still live with my husband, Robert.
(1)

I love to spend time with my family and friends and have many interests which I am passionate about including local community, wildlife and conservation projects. Spending as much time as I can in the great outdoors combines my love of long walks and photography. I lose myself in my garden and reap the rewards when I see it bursting with colour and life. I also find listening to podcasts and reading are great sources of relaxation.

Part of my job as a celebrant is making sure the energy in the room matches the moment πŸŽ‰

So while the couple are getting ready to make their entrance, you'll often find me encouraging the guests to make some noise and give them the welcome they deserve.

This crowd did not disappoint!

My favourite part, though, is the little thumbs up from the groom peeking through the curtains. He could hear the cheers building and knew his people were ready for him.

Those few seconds before a ceremony begins are filled with excitement, nerves and anticipation. Then the doors open and the magic begins 🀍
